Can you see sperm at 50 X?
Human sperm cells include a flat, disc shaped head 0.005 mm by 0.003 mm and a ‘tail’ about 0.050 mm long. This microscopic lense adds to 50 X, so the sperm head would seem about.25 mm from suggestion to tail would seem 2.5 mm long.

Does sperm swim or spin?
But now, brand-new 3D microscopy and high-speed video expose that sperm do not swim in this easy, balanced movement at all. Rather, they move with a rollicking spin that makes up for the truth that their tails really beat just to one side.

Can a big infection be seen with a light microscopic lense?
Most infections are little sufficient to be at the limitation of resolution of even the very best light microscopic lens, and can be imagined in liquid samples or contaminated cells just by EM (electron microscopy).

Can chromosomes be seen with A light microscopic lense?
During the majority of the cell cycle, interphase, the chromosomes are rather less condensed and are not noticeable as private things under the light microscopic lense Throughout cell department, mitosis, the chromosomes end up being extremely condensed and are then noticeable as dark unique bodies within the nuclei of cells.
